How To Choose The Best Battery Bank for Home

Buying a home battery bank is a multi-year decision, so the goal is not the biggest number on the box — it is the unit whose capacity, output, and chemistry match how you actually live through an outage.

Start With Capacity (Wh) And What It Runs

Capacity is measured in watt-hours, which is simply how much total energy the battery holds. A 1024Wh unit like the BLUETTI Elite 100 V2 suits a small essentials plan, while a 3014Wh station such as the BLUETTI Elite 300 is built to keep a fridge, router, and lights going for far longer. Work backward from your must-run appliances and their wattage before you compare anything else.

Output Wattage And Peak Surge

Continuous output in watts is the steady power the unit can supply, and peak surge is the short burst it handles when a motor first starts. A fridge compressor pulls a large surge at kick-on, so look for a station whose surge rating clears your heaviest motorized appliance — the Jackery HomePower 3000 handles 7200W surge, for example, which is roomy for household motors.

Chemistry: LiFePO4 Vs Older Lithium

The chemistry inside decides how many times you can recharge the battery before it fades. LiFePO4 (lithium iron phosphate, a safer and longer-lived lithium formula) is the current standard for home backup — the BLUETTI Elite 300 rates its cells for 6000+ cycles, and the Anker SOLIX S2000 uses 314Ah LFP cells for a rated 10,000-cycle life. Older lithium-ion formulas cycle far fewer times, so the chemistry is the single biggest durability lever.

Recharge Speed And Solar Input

How fast the bank refills between outages matters as much as capacity. Turbo charging from a wall outlet can take a big station from empty to full in about 70 minutes on the BLUETTI Elite 100 V2, while solar input lets you refill off-grid — the Anker SOLIX S2000 accepts up to 400W of solar. If you plan to charge from panels, check the solar wattage ceiling and voltage limit before buying.

Portability, Weight, And Wheeled Designs

Weight is the trade-off nobody mentions until the first blackout. Compact 1kWh units like the BLUETTI Elite 100 V2 sit around 25 lbs and carry one-handed, while a 3kWh class station runs far heavier and may need two people or a set of wheels. The Jackery HomePower 3600 Plus adds a telescopic handle and wheels for exactly this reason.

Understanding the Specs

Capacity in Watt-Hours (Wh)

This is the size of the tank — how much total energy the bank stores. A 1024Wh station like the BLUETTI Elite 100 V2 suits an essentials plan, while a 3584Wh unit such as the Jackery HomePower 3600 Plus is sized to carry a household through days of outage. Match capacity to the appliances you insist on running, not to the biggest number on the shelf, because a larger bank also means more weight to move.

Output and Peak Surge in Watts

Continuous watts is the steady power the bank supplies; peak surge is the short burst it handles when a compressor or motor first starts. Fridges and tools often demand two to three times their running watts at kick-on, so a higher surge rating — like the 7200W on the Jackery HomePower 3000 or the 4800W on the BLUETTI Elite 300 — is what keeps a motorized appliance from tripping the unit.

Battery Chemistry and Cycle Life

LiFePO4 (lithium iron phosphate) is the long-life lithium recipe used across this list. Cycle rating tells you how many full charges the battery survives before it fades; the BLUETTI Elite 300 is rated for 6000+ cycles and the Anker SOLIX S2000 uses LFP cells rated for 10,000. A higher cycle count means you replace the battery far less often over the years.

Transfer Time and UPS Function

Transfer time is the gap in milliseconds between the grid dropping and the battery taking over. Under 10ms — as on the DELTA 3 Max and BLUETTI Elite 300 — is fast enough that computers and routers never blink. A 20ms switch, like the UL-certified UPS on the Jackery HomePower 3000, is still quick enough for most home essentials and cameras.

FAQ

How long can a home battery bank actually run my fridge?
It depends on capacity and the fridge itself. The maker rates the Anker SOLIX S2000 for up to 35 hours of fridge backup, while the Jackery HomePower 3000 is described as running a refrigerator for one to two days. Smaller units like the 1024Wh BLUETTI Elite 100 V2 suit shorter stretches. Always check your fridge’s wattage and the station’s capacity before counting on a specific number of hours.
What is the difference between a portable power station and a server-rack battery?
A portable power station like the EF ECOFLOW DELTA 3 Max is an all-in-one unit with built-in AC outlets, so you plug appliances straight in and can wheel or carry it around. A server-rack battery such as the ECO-WORTHY Cubix100 is raw storage with no AC output of its own — it needs an inverter and a fixed rack, and it is designed to sit permanently inside a solar or backup system rather than move around.
Will a home battery bank keep my Wi-Fi router and computer running during a short outage?
Yes, if the unit has a fast UPS switchover. The DELTA 3 Max and BLUETTI Elite 300 switch within 10ms, and the Jackery HomePower 3000 carries a UL-certified UPS at 20ms or less. That speed means your router and desktop ride through a brief blink without rebooting, provided the station is plugged in and charged.
How long does a LiFePO4 home battery bank last?
Cycle ratings tell the story. The EBL 2400W is rated for over 3500 cycles with a stated 10+ year service life, the BLUETTI Elite 300 for 6000+ cycles, and the Anker SOLIX S2000 uses LFP cells rated at 10,000 cycles for a stated 15-year lifespan. The more cycles a battery is rated for, the longer you go before capacity fades noticeably.
Can I charge a home battery bank with solar panels?
Most stations here support solar input, but the ceiling varies. The Anker SOLIX S2000 accepts up to 400W, the Anker SOLIX F3800 up to 2,400W, and the BLUETTI Elite 100 V2 up to 1000W. Check both the solar wattage limit and the voltage limit, because some arrays with high open-circuit voltage can exceed what a given unit accepts.
Is it safe to run a home battery bank indoors during a blackout?
These units are battery-powered with no exhaust, so they can be used indoors, unlike a gas generator. Several include built-in protection systems against overcharging, over-discharging, short circuits, and high temperatures. Keep ventilation in mind, especially with higher-output units that use cooling fans, and follow each maker’s placement guidance.
Which home battery bank is best for RV or camper use?
Look for RV-specific outlets. The BLUETTI Elite 300 includes a TT-30 RV outlet plus a 12V/30A DC output, and the Jackery HomePower 3000 and Anker SOLIX F3800 both offer RV-friendly ports. The Elite 300’s compact 3kWh frame makes it a natural fit for vans where space is tight.
Can higher-output stations power an EV or a whole house?
Some can, to a degree. The Anker SOLIX F3800 puts out 6,000W AC with dual 120V/240V voltage and a NEMA 14-50 port rated to charge an EV at 6,000W. For whole-house coverage, expansion matters: the Jackery HomePower 3600 Plus grows to 21kWh per unit, and the SOLIX F3800 expands to 26.9kWh with extra battery packs.
How fast can a home battery bank recharge between outages?
Fast, on the better units. The DELTA 3 Max reaches 0 to 80% in just 1.13 hours, the BLUETTI Elite 100 V2 fully recharges in about 70 minutes, and the Jackery HomePower 3000 hits full in 1.7 hours via hybrid AC and DC. Faster recharge means a short warning before a storm is enough to top the bank back up.
Is a larger capacity always the better choice for a home battery bank?
Not always. Bigger capacity means more weight and bulk to store, which is why compact designs matter — the Anker SOLIX S2000 packs 2kWh into a body 30% smaller than the industry average, and the BLUETTI Elite 300 fits a full 3014Wh into a space the maker calls nearly 59% smaller than traditional 3kWh stations. Choose the smallest bank that covers your must-run appliances.
